def _issu_cassandra_post_sync_main(): logging.basicConfig( level=logging.INFO, filename='/var/log/contrail/issu_contrail_post_sync.log', format='%(asctime)s %(message)s') args, remaining_args = issu_contrail_config.parse_args() issu_cass_post = ICCassandraClient( args.old_cassandra_address_list, args.new_cassandra_address_list, args.old_cassandra_user, args.old_cassandra_password, args.new_cassandra_user, args.new_cassandra_password, args.old_cassandra_use_ssl, args.old_cassandra_ca_certs, args.new_cassandra_use_ssl, args.new_cassandra_ca_certs, args.odb_prefix, args.ndb_prefix, issu_contrail_config.issu_info_post, issu_contrail_config.logger)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_to_bgp_keyspace) issu_contrail_config.lognprint("Done syncing bgp keyspace", level=SandeshLevel.SYS_INFO)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_user_agent) issu_contrail_config.lognprint("Done syncing useragent keyspace", level=SandeshLevel.SYS_INFO)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_svc_monitor_keyspace) issu_contrail_config.lognprint("Done syncing svc-monitor keyspace", level=SandeshLevel.SYS_INFO)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_dm_keyspace) issu_contrail_config.lognprint("Done syncing dm keyspace", level=SandeshLevel.SYS_INFO)
def _issu_cassandra_post_sync_main(): logging.basicConfig( level=logging.INFO, filename='/var/log/issu_contrail_post_sync.log', format='%(asctime)s %(message)s') args, remaining_args = issu_contrail_config.parse_args() issu_cass_post = ICCassandraClient( args.old_cassandra_address_list, args.new_cassandra_address_list, args.odb_prefix, args.ndb_prefix, issu_contrail_config.issu_info_post, issu_contrail_config.logger)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_to_bgp_keyspace) issu_contrail_config.lognprint("Done syncing bgp keyspace", level=SandeshLevel.SYS_INFO)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_user_agent) issu_contrail_config.lognprint("Done syncing useragent keyspace", level=SandeshLevel.SYS_INFO) issu_cass_post.issu_merge_copy( issu_contrail_config.issu_keyspace_svc_monitor_keyspace) issu_contrail_config.lognprint("Done syncing svc-monitor keyspace", level=SandeshLevel.SYS_INFO) issu_cass_post.issu_merge_copy(issu_contrail_config.issu_keyspace_dm_keyspace) issu_contrail_config.lognprint("Done syncing dm keyspace", level=SandeshLevel.SYS_INFO)
def _issu_rmq_main(): # Create Instance of cassandra info logging.basicConfig( level=logging.INFO, filename='/var/log/contrail/issu_contrail_run_sync.log', format='%(asctime)s %(message)s') args, remaining_args = issu_contrail_config.parse_args() new_cassandra_info = ICCassandraInfo( args.new_cassandra_address_list, args.ndb_prefix, issu_contrail_config.issu_info_config_db_uuid, issu_contrail_config.issu_keyspace_config_db_uuid, issu_contrail_config.logger) old_cassandra_info = ICCassandraInfo( args.old_cassandra_address_list, args.odb_prefix, issu_contrail_config.issu_info_config_db_uuid, issu_contrail_config.issu_keyspace_config_db_uuid, issu_contrail_config.logger) # Create instance of amqp new_amqp_info = ICAmqpInfo(args.new_rabbit_address_list, args.new_rabbit_port, args.new_rabbit_user, args.new_rabbit_password, args.new_rabbit_vhost, args.new_rabbit_ha_mode, args.new_rabbit_q_name) old_amqp_info = ICAmqpInfo(args.old_rabbit_address_list, args.old_rabbit_port, args.old_rabbit_user, args.old_rabbit_password, args.old_rabbit_vhost, args.old_rabbit_ha_mode, args.old_rabbit_q_name) issu_rmq = ICRMQMain(old_cassandra_info, new_cassandra_info, old_amqp_info, new_amqp_info, ast.literal_eval(args.new_api_info), issu_contrail_config.logger) while (1): time.sleep(1)
def _issu_rmq_main(): # Create Instance of cassandra info logging.basicConfig( level=logging.INFO, filename="/var/log/issu_contrail_run_sync.log", format="%(asctime)s %(message)s" ) args, remaining_args = issu_contrail_config.parse_args() new_cassandra_info = ICCassandraInfo( args.new_cassandra_address_list, args.ndb_prefix, issu_contrail_config.issu_info_config_db_uuid, issu_contrail_config.issu_keyspace_config_db_uuid, issu_contrail_config.logger, ) old_cassandra_info = ICCassandraInfo( args.old_cassandra_address_list, args.odb_prefix, issu_contrail_config.issu_info_config_db_uuid, issu_contrail_config.issu_keyspace_config_db_uuid, issu_contrail_config.logger, ) # Create instance of amqp new_amqp_info = ICAmqpInfo( args.new_rabbit_address_list, args.new_rabbit_port, args.new_rabbit_user, args.new_rabbit_password, args.new_rabbit_vhost, args.new_rabbit_ha_mode, args.new_rabbit_q_name, ) old_amqp_info = ICAmqpInfo( args.old_rabbit_address_list, args.old_rabbit_port, args.old_rabbit_user, args.old_rabbit_password, args.old_rabbit_vhost, args.old_rabbit_ha_mode, args.old_rabbit_q_name, ) issu_rmq = ICRMQMain( old_cassandra_info, new_cassandra_info, old_amqp_info, new_amqp_info, ast.literal_eval(args.new_api_info), issu_contrail_config.logger, ) while 1: time.sleep(1)
def _issu_zk_main(): logging.basicConfig(level=logging.INFO, filename='/var/log/issu_contrail_zk.log', format='%(asctime)s %(message)s') args, remaining_args = issu_contrail_config.parse_args() issu_handle = ContrailZKIssu(args.old_zookeeper_address_list, args.new_zookeeper_address_list, args.odb_prefix, args.ndb_prefix, issu_contrail_config.issu_znode_list, issu_contrail_config.logger) issu_handle.issu_zk_start()
def _issu_zk_main(): logging.basicConfig( level=logging.INFO, filename='/var/log/issu_contrail_zk.log', format='%(asctime)s %(message)s') args, remaining_args = issu_contrail_config.parse_args() issu_handle = ContrailZKIssu(args.old_zookeeper_address_list, args.new_zookeeper_address_list, args.odb_prefix, args.ndb_prefix, issu_contrail_config.issu_znode_list, issu_contrail_config.logger) issu_handle.issu_zk_start()